The Ethics of Investigating Private Residences
When investigating private residences, ethical considerations are paramount. It is crucial to obtain permission from the homeowners or occupants before conducting any investigation. This ensures that individuals’ privacy is respected and that they have given their consent for their space to be explored.
During investigations, it is important to be mindful of personal belongings and property. Investigators should avoid touching or moving items without permission and should take care not to cause any damage. Additionally, investigators should respect any boundaries set by the homeowners or occupants, such as restricted areas or specific instructions.

The Ethics of Conducting Paranormal Investigations in Historic Sites
When conducting paranormal investigations in historic sites, ethical considerations are crucial. These sites often hold significant cultural or historical value and should be treated with respect and reverence.
Investigators should obtain permission from the appropriate authorities before conducting any investigations in historic sites. This ensures that the site’s integrity is maintained and that any necessary precautions are taken to protect the location and its artifacts.
During investigations, it is important to be mindful of the site’s history and significance. Investigators should avoid any actions that may cause damage or disruption to the site or its artifacts. Additionally, investigators should be respectful of any restrictions or guidelines set by the authorities or caretakers of the site.

The Importance of Ethical Standards in Paranormal Investigation Organizations
Ethical standards are essential in paranormal investigation organizations. These standards provide a framework for investigators to conduct their work responsibly and ethically. They also ensure that all members of the organization are held accountable for their actions.
Organizations can establish ethical standards by creating a code of conduct or guidelines that outline expected behavior and practices. These standards should cover areas such as respecting spirits and spaces, obtaining permission, using technology responsibly, and sharing evidence ethically.
Enforcing ethical standards within organizations is crucial to maintaining the integrity and credibility of the field. This can be done through regular training, discussions, and monitoring of investigations to ensure that all members are adhering to the established ethical guidelines.
